Welders' health and safety guideCC273-2/99-2E

Cover image

This guide will help you recognize hazards associated with welding work; prevent accident, injury and illness; follow safe work practices; select and use proper personal protective equipment (PPE); and understand your duties and rights as given in the occupational health and safety legislation.

  • "This guide outlines the health and safety aspects of welding work, and presents safe welding procedures. For specific guidance applicable to your situation, speak to your supervisor, workplace health and safety representative, health and safety committee member, or to regulatory authorities in your area. Also you may refer to CSA W117.2 standard, "Safety Welding, Cutting and Allied processes" or ANSI Z49.1 standard, "Safety in Welding, Cutting and Allied Processes".--Page [i].
